Hi there
Does anybody have any idea how long you can run windows 8 PRO (not the Enterprise version) before activation required if you aren't connected to the Internet.

You have to enter the product key at install time -- OK but if you are not connected to the Internet it obviously cant't activate.

Does it give you say 3 or 30 days grace before activating - or does it keep throwing up Please Activate Windows "Nag Screens".

If it throws up Nag screens this could be a real bummer as you might well want to load up W8 - see if it works on your hardware - and THEN activate. If you can't do even a little bit of testing first then IMO that's a hugely regressive step.

Windows 8 Enterprise uses a different activation method -- normally with VL products it will connect to a KMS server so I don't have issues there - and these things are Multi Activation- but PRO is a RETAIL product so it will activate differently.

Anybody who's loaded up W8 Pro tried this yet or do you all activate automatically.

Note that the grace period as you know it is gone from retail builds - you'll get nagged hourly about activation/validation, and when you're in this state you can't sync any customizations or store licenses from your install to your Microsoft account, which means no wallpapers, no store app sync, etc. Yes you get 999 slmgr -rearm attempts, but you'd be doing that once every hour or so to keep a fully-functional OS. Best to use the Enterprise eval (and know you're gonna be rebuilding when you install a retail copy later) or a Technet or MSDN key if those things are important to you.

For reference, 999 hours is ~41 days.

Once that nag starts though, even though you've removed the watermark the sync / less functional OS is actually in place, and customization will not work again until you rearm. Just because you can't see it doesn't mean it went away - you just hid it ;).

I paid big bucks for a retail version of Windows 8 PRO for a new system I built. You used to get a 30 day grace period before you were forced to activate. I don't know why they changed this because it has always been my experience that installing a new operating system on a newly built system never goes smoothly and I always end up formatting the hard drive and at least two or three times, first because of hardware problems, then because of software problems and finally because you know you can make things better.

Right now I am looking at another clean install to use UEFI and Raid. I already had to phone M$ Pakistan to activate my last install and had to manually enter a bunch of numbers. That was a horror show with a bad line, a lost connection and a bad accent. Eventually I think M$ figured out I am not some pirate because suddenly my system was activated. I am not looking forward to a repeat. I am hoping that my last phone call to M$ reset the install count for my CD.

I would definitely like to see the 30 days back before you are required to activate! Calling M$ for activation seems too much like begging on hands and knees for something you bought.
